What they do
A Project Manager manages work on projects with a defined scope, start and completion point. Leads project teams, manages project budgets and schedules; manages contractors and communications with stakeholders. May manage projects in construction, information technology or in other industries.

COMMERCIAL PROJECT MANAGER
Job description Commercial / Residential high-end tile & flooring company seeks Commercial Project Manager. We are a 43-yr young and growing company. Our core values lead everything we do: Dedicated, Respectful, Teamwork, Integrity, Reputable, and Professional. Many of our team have been with the company for 10 years or more. Attention to detail, a positive attitude and ability to show initiative is desired. We offer a competitive benefits package with healthcare, pension, and profit sharing. 3 weeks' vacation after two years and two weeks in your first year (after a six-month probationary period). A company vehicle will be provided. The Commercial PM is responsible for the management of projects from estimation through successful completion. Strong communication skills as the Field PM will collaborate with installers, warehouse manager, finance, estimators, clients, and other trades. We currently have projects throughout New England including Boston and Cape Cod. Responsibilities- Visiting job sites regularly
- Communicating with team, builders, architects, and owners.
- Overseeing installation and ensuring quality workmanship
- Collaborating with estimating team to deliver accurate estimates
- Reviewing material orders against estimates
- Ensuring contractual obligations are followed
- Initiating & managing project billing with admin
- Following all job site safety requirements (OSHA certification a bonus)
- Ensuring job site is clean and organized
- Growing the portfolio of potential customers & network. Attend networking events (evenings as required)
- Multi-tasking while on the road (responding to Slack, emails, phone calls, etc.)
- Attending weekly meetings Qualifications
- 3+ years of construction management experience required - tile experience preferred.
- Experience with
LVT, VCT, RUBBER, CARPET
(Tile & Broadloom), WOOD, EPOXY, CONCRETE, GYPCRETE andSELF-LEVELER
a plus- Excellent time management skills and ability to collaborate with others (installers, suppliers-workers, etc.) as needed to maintain project schedules
- Ability to update internal systems to keep project details current - must have computer skills
- Ability to adapt to changing priorities
- Must have an eye for quality and craftsmanship
- Ability to read blueprints, architecture plans and specifications
- Strong written and verbal communication skills (English required, Portuguese and/or Spanish a bonus).
- Resolve conflict in a calm and courteous manner
- Embrace our core values and operational processes.
- Self motivates and be comfortable self-managing your day-to-day commitments This is a full-time position with our office located in Westboro.
